Widespread salary range

Not only can you enjoy a variety of careers and industries with your degree in business administration, you will also enjoy wide ranging salary potential. Depending on what career path you choose and in what region of the country, median salaries for those in the business administration field can earn anywhere from the low $60k range all the way into the low six figures.

Jobs in the lower salary range include those in event planning, which average about $49k annually, according to PayScale. And most loan officer positions are paying between $50k to just more than $70k.

Jobs with mid-range salary potential include those in training and development, which pay an average of $76k, and positions in marketing management, which can yield average salaries of just over $65k.

If you are looking to earn more, you might consider jobs in human resources, where management positions earn a median average of more than $104k annually, according to Salary.com.

Room for Growth

While you will benefit from career and salary diversity, you will also appreciate projected job growth in most business-related careers! In fact, according to the U.S. Department of Labor Statistics, management analyst positions are forecast to see an 11% growth until 2029 – much faster than average growth than other careers. Positions in advertising, promotions, and marketing are expected to see faster than average growth at 6%. And human resource management careers are also estimated to see a 6% growth by the end of the decade.
